The Indian Railways is gearing up for what is going to probably be the biggest recruitment drive in the sector. The drive is aimed to provide jobs to nearly 2,30,000 employees under different cadres of the Indian Railways.
The recruitment will be made in two stages over the next 24 months. The aim is to fulfill the human resource requirements of new projects and enhance the overall efficiency of the entire railway network. The new appointments will take care of overtime work issues, delays in project implementation, and slow upgradation.
Investment in Railways has gone up three times in the last four years or so, leading to expansion work and resultant rise in demand for manpower. This will be the first major recruitment, resulting in 2,30,000 direct jobs, wherein the candidates will also enjoy the benefit of 10 per cent reservation for EWS.
